WebThe three child outcomes, measured by early intervention and early childhood special education systems, encompass functional skills and behaviors that are meaningful for a child's participation in everyday routines. They cut across developmental domains to represent the integrated nature of how children develop, learn, and thrive. Web23 jan. 2024 · Early Childhood Iowa (ECI) was recognized by Iowans through initial legislation in 1998 to create a partnership between communities and state government with an emphasis to improve the well-being of young children and their families.

WebIowa AEYC promotes high-quality early learning for all children, birth through age 8, by connecting practice, policy, and research. We advance a diverse, dynamic early childhood profession and support all who care for, educate, and work on behalf of young children.
